Product Description:

The X20CP1685 belongs to the X20 Fieldbus Input Output Modules series developed by B&R Automation. It functions as a compact control and communication node that mounts beside remote I/O slices, coordinating signal exchange between decentralized sensors, actuators, and the higher-level network in an industrial automation cell. By merging processor resources, memory, and multiple fieldbus interfaces into one housing, the unit reduces cabinet space while maintaining deterministic data flow for motion, safety, and process tasks. This arrangement supports centralized logic while keeping I/O close to the machine devices they serve on the same rail.

A processor clock of 0.8 GHz drives program execution, while the board carries 512 MB of DDR4 RAM for dynamic variables and 1 MB of SRAM for battery-backed retentive data. Long-term code and recipe storage is handled by 1 GB of onboard flash, and a CompactFlash slot allows removable media to expand this capacity without opening the enclosure. Electrical loading on the system backplane is minimal: the module draws only 0.2 W of bus power and requires a separate backplane supply of 7 W to support internal circuitry. One interface slot links the CPU to additional communication modules, and two USB service ports support local data transfer and diagnostics. The memory mix lets the controller manage application code, runtime data, and removable storage without requiring a larger housing.

The controller distributes field voltage through an internal I/O rail rated at 240 W, ensuring that attached slices receive stable power. Gigabit communication is available through an integrated Ethernet port that complies with 10/100/1000BASE-T, and deterministic machine-bus traffic can be isolated on a dedicated POWERLINK channel with one port. Serial integration of legacy devices is possible through a single RS232 port, while two USB ports serve high-speed peripherals. Overall height is 99 mm and width is 150 mm, keeping the footprint small enough for standard 35 mm DIN rail frames without compromising access to the connectors. Separate network paths help keep general Ethernet traffic distinct from real-time machine communication in mixed-control architectures.
